How does the system handle weather cancellations automatically?+

The system monitors weather forecasts for your service area and flags jobs on days where conditions exceed your configured thresholds for rain, wind, or temperature. You can set the system to automatically notify affected clients and offer rescheduling when conditions are clearly unsuitable, or to alert you for manual review when conditions are borderline. Rescheduled jobs are placed into the next available slots that maintain route efficiency. Clients receive a professional message explaining the weather delay and offering alternative dates, eliminating the need for individual phone calls that consume hours during rainy weeks.

Can the system handle both residential and commercial window cleaning accounts?+

Yes. Residential and commercial accounts are managed with appropriate workflows for each. Residential clients get seasonal rebooking reminders and route-based scheduling. Commercial accounts get contract-based recurring schedules with specific scope per visit, after-hours access management, and monthly consolidated invoicing. Commercial accounts can also receive quality reporting that demonstrates compliance with contract terms. The system separates revenue reporting by segment so you can analyze the profitability and growth of each part of your business independently.
